    I thought I would add my bit regarding the paint work on XV 361.
    Before 208 Squadron disbanded on April 94, a decision was made to paint some of the aircraft in Squadron markings that the Buccaneer aircraft
    served with. The tail on 361 was painted in 15 Sq markings, a shame
    the Guys in the paint shop did not cover the lower fuse, as this is why
    it looks a bit rough. A good wash and rub down with duck oil should help
